‘Twisted Yoga’ Trailer – Ex-followers of Tantric Yoga Guru Speak Out in Apple TV docuseries

In the Apple TV docuseries, Twisted Yoga, ex-members of a tantric yoga school speak out about how they went from searching for wellness and community to fearing they’d joined a cult.

Directed by Rowan Deacon (“Jimmy Savile: A British Horror Story,” “How to Die: Simon’s Choice”), the three-part docuseries, Twisted Yoga, will premiere globally on Apple TV on March 13, 2026.

Twisted Yoga follows a group of young yoga students from around the world drawn to the ancient practice in search of inner peace and purpose, only to fall under the influence of reclusive Romanian “guru” Gregorian Bivolaru, the spiritual leader of an international network of yoga studios specializing in tantric rituals.

As they begin to fear they’ve joined a cult, they discover that Bivolaru, who often summoned select female students to his Paris apartment for private initiations, has a dark past. Bivolaru now faces charges in France, including human trafficking, kidnapping, and rape — allegations he denies — as these women work with French authorities to convict him.

The documentary is produced by Academy Award-winning producer Simon Chinn (“Man on Wire,” “Searching for Sugar Man”), Emmy Award winner Jonathan Chinn (“Tina,” “LA 92”), Suzanne Lavery (“Curse of the Chippendales,” “The Diamond Heist”) and Bernadette Higgins (“The Tinder Swindler,” “American Nightmare”).
